Transaction 9817689c0d6ac98d799c7aa810f141cf15dbd35b7085aed138608288c388629a
1 Input
1 Output
-
9817689c0d6ac98d799c7aa810f141cf15dbd35b7085aed138608288c388629a:0
- value
- 24703561
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fc68c149a89674ace3b2de7899b57ebc605989a
- address
- bc1q8lrgc9y639n54n3m9hncnx6ha0rqtxy6t2ff2v